HelloWorld案例
(1)首先定义一个类
class 类名
在类定义之后加上一对大括号
{}
在大括号中间添加一个主(main)方法/函数
public static void main(String[] args){}
在主方法的大括号中间添加一行输出语句
System.out.println("Hello World");
(2)程序解析
首先编写java源代码程序,扩展名.java
在命令行模式中,输入javac命令对源代码进行编译,生成字节码文件
javac源文件名.java
编译完成后,如果没有报错信息,输入java命令对class字节码文件进行解释运行,执行时不需要添加.class扩展名
java HelloWorld
(3)运行与工作原理
javac编译 java执行
java源文件-------->Java字节码文件-------->运行完成
(HelloWorld.java) (HelloWorld.class)
(4)常见错误
*文件扩展名隐藏导致编译失败
*class写错
*类名格式有问题,暂时全部使用英文
*类名后面的大括号匹配不正确
*mian方法格式错误public static void main(String[] args){}
*main方法大括号确实
*打印语句拼写错误System.out.println("");
*引号使用错误,使用成中文全角引号(报错非法字符:\65307)
*要求文件名称和类名一致,实际上不一致也可以,
但是注意:javac后面跟的是文件名+扩展名
java后面跟的是类名不带扩展名
*java语言严格区分大小写